数据库中什么类型的字段

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,有多种类型的字段可以用来存储不同类型的数据。以下是常见的数据库字段类型:

    1. 整数类型(Integer):用于存储整数值,包括正整数、负整数和零。常见的整数类型包括:INT、TINYINT、SMALLINT、BIGINT等。

    2. 浮点数类型(Floating Point):用于存储带有小数的数字。常见的浮点数类型包括:FLOAT和DOUBLE。

    3. 字符串类型(String):用于存储文本数据。常见的字符串类型包括:CHAR、VARCHAR、TEXT等。CHAR类型用于存储固定长度的字符,而VARCHAR类型用于存储可变长度的字符。TEXT类型用于存储较长的文本数据。

    4. 日期和时间类型(Date and Time):用于存储日期和时间数据。常见的日期和时间类型包括:DATE、TIME、DATETIME、TIMESTAMP等。DATE类型用于存储日期,TIME类型用于存储时间,DATETIME类型用于存储日期和时间的组合,TIMESTAMP类型用于存储时间戳。

    5. 布尔类型(Boolean):用于存储布尔值,即真(True)或假(False)。在某些数据库中,布尔类型可以用其他整数类型来代替,例如使用0表示假,使用1表示真。

    除了上述常见的字段类型,不同的数据库系统还可能支持其他特定的字段类型,如二进制类型(Binary)、枚举类型(Enum)等。此外,一些数据库系统还支持用户自定义的字段类型,允许开发人员根据具体需求创建自定义的字段类型。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库中可以存储各种类型的字段,根据字段的特性和用途的不同,可以将字段分为以下几种类型:

    1. 整数类型(Integer):用于存储整数值,包括正整数、负整数和零。常见的整数类型有:TINYINT、SMALLINT、INT、BIGINT等,根据需要选择合适的类型。

    2. 浮点数类型(Floating Point):用于存储带有小数的数值。常见的浮点数类型有:FLOAT和DOUBLE,FLOAT适用于存储较小的浮点数,DOUBLE适用于存储较大的浮点数。

    3. 字符串类型(String):用于存储文本信息,可以包含字母、数字、符号等字符。常见的字符串类型有:CHAR、VARCHAR、TEXT等,根据存储内容的长度和特性选择合适的类型。

    4. 日期和时间类型(Date and Time):用于存储日期、时间和日期时间。常见的日期和时间类型有:DATE、TIME、DATETIME、TIMESTAMP等,根据需要选择合适的类型。

    5. 布尔类型(Boolean):用于存储真值(True/False)或逻辑值。在不同的数据库中,布尔类型的表示方式可能有所不同,如TINYINT(1)、BIT等。

    6. 二进制类型(Binary):用于存储二进制数据,如图片、音频、视频等文件。常见的二进制类型有:BLOB、LONGBLOB、VARBINARY等,根据存储内容的大小和特性选择合适的类型。

    7. 枚举类型(Enumeration):用于存储一组预定义的值。在创建枚举类型字段时,需要指定允许的值列表,只能从列表中选择一个值。

    8. 集合类型(Set):用于存储多个预定义的值。与枚举类型类似,但可以选择多个值。

    以上是数据库中常见的字段类型,根据具体需求选择合适的类型可以提高数据存储效率和查询性能。在设计数据库时,需要根据数据的特性和业务需求选择合适的字段类型,并进行合理的数据类型转换和优化。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库中可以定义多种类型的字段,常见的数据库字段类型包括以下几种:

    1. 整型(Integer):用于存储整数值,可以指定不同的长度和范围。常见的整型类型有:TINYINT、SMALLINT、INT、BIGINT等。

    2. 浮点型(Floating-point):用于存储浮点数,可以指定不同的精度和范围。常见的浮点型类型有:FLOAT、DOUBLE、DECIMAL等。

    3. 字符串型(String):用于存储文本字符串。常见的字符串类型有:CHAR、VARCHAR、TEXT、LONGTEXT等。其中,CHAR和VARCHAR用于存储固定长度和可变长度的字符串,TEXT和LONGTEXT用于存储较长的文本。

    4. 日期和时间型(Date and Time):用于存储日期和时间数据。常见的日期和时间类型有:DATE、TIME、DATETIME、TIMESTAMP等。

    5. 布尔型(Boolean):用于存储布尔值,只能存储两个值:TRUE或FALSE。

    6. 二进制型(Binary):用于存储二进制数据,如图片、音频、视频等。常见的二进制类型有:BLOB、LONGBLOB等。

    7. 枚举型(Enumeration):用于存储从预定义的值列表中选择的一个值。常见的枚举类型有:ENUM。

    8. 集合型(Set):用于存储从预定义的值集合中选择的一个或多个值。常见的集合类型有:SET。

    除了上述常见的字段类型,不同的数据库还可以支持其他特定的字段类型,如地理位置类型、JSON类型等。此外,还可以使用自定义类型来创建自定义字段。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部